Hard decision: Eagles axe premiership forward Cripps
By Justin Chadwick
West Coast coach Andrew McQualter has opened up about the tough decision to drop Jamie Cripps, saying it doesn’t signal the end for the premiership forward.
Cripps will play in the WAFL for the first time since 2014 after being dropped ahead of Sunday’s AFL clash with St Kilda at Marvel Stadium.
News of Cripps’s axing came on his 34th birthday and he will now suit up for the Eagles’ WAFL side in Sunday’s home match against Swan Districts.
